Program Note
Crimson Gold opens with a striking scene of a jewelry shop robbery that ends In failure. A robber kills the shop′s owner and then shoots himself In the head. This cruel scene that the camera captures in a single take in fact is fairly short but makes an unforgettable Impression. Based on a true story that screenwriter Abbas Kiarostami read in a newspaper, Jafar Panahi, who once was Kiarostami′s assistant director, directs Crimson Gold. In this film, Panahi attentively follows the larger social connection that surrounds the homicide. Hussein, a quiet pizza delivery guy, feels troubled by the contrast between his obscure life and opulent life of his customers. Tehran is a polarized city with haves and have-nots. Tracking Hussein′s life as a pizza delivery guy, Jafar Panahi, in a roundabout way, criticizes Tehran′s reality in which luxurious lifestyles and exhausting hardship are entangled. In Crimson Gold, Hussein riding the motorcycle serves to paradoxically symbolize the insurmountable barrier of Tehran′s social classes. By depicting Hussein′s repetitive and unchanging cycle, the film serenely deals with the deep-rooted problems of a despotic society where hope for a better Mure is taken away. Sadly enough, in the society that this film represents. anyone can be a criminal. (Kim Young-jin)

Jafar PANANHI
Born in 1960 in Tehran, he graduated from the Iranian College of Cinema and TV. Since his first feature, [The White Balloon] (1995), the Camera d’Or winner, he became the leading filmmaker of Iran. Being accused for involving anti-government activities, he was sentenced 6 years imprisonment and banned for any kind of filmmaking for 20 years. His films include [The Mirror] (1997), [The Circle] (2000), and the Silver Bear-winning [Offside] (2006).
